Raffles Town Club Redeveloping into homes after lease expires in 2026

Raffles Town Club site to be redeveloped into homes after lease expires in Oct 2026: SLA, URA

The Raffles Town Club site is scheduled for redevelopment into homes after its lease expires on October 17, 2026, according to the Singapore Land Authority (SLA) and Urban Redevelopment Authority (URA). Upsurge in Preview Sales for Luxe Condo Watten House

Watten House in Bukit Timah surpassed expectations during its preview on Nov 18, with over 50% of the 180 units sold, dispelling concerns about cooling measures affecting demand for high-end homes in the prime district. More Homes Planned in Central Locations: Pearl’s Hill, Marina South, Bukit Timah’s Turf City, Mount Pleasant

In a significant move, public housing flats will be launched in the Pearl’s Hill area near Chinatown for the first time in 40 years. This initiative is part of the government’s broader plan to diversify housing types in central locations and breathe new life into the city center, creating vibrant mixed-use districts. Work starts on Cross Island MRT Line Punggol extension; over 70,000 daily journeys to be shortened

Construction has officially commenced on the Cross Island Line (CRL) Punggol extension in Singapore, which is expected to shorten over 70,000 daily journeys between the north-east and east of the country. IP (Integrated Programme)

The Integrated Programme, or IP, offers an alternative educational path for students in Singapore. Here are the key points: Purpose: IP is a 6-year program introduced in 2004 that allows students to bypass the national O-level examinations and proceed directly to A-levels or other qualifications like the International Baccalaureate (IB).
